Output 81001f97c2a15b6af3242ead3fd31a612eee4045815b5df5d084e7e3e6313888:1

value
2895838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42edd01da0b403316f92ae3f1cf144b75cfa648 OP_EQUAL
address
3M2wKLBroq3bqc37w5kKcp5m4j2t3Cnfme
transaction
81001f97c2a15b6af3242ead3fd31a612eee4045815b5df5d084e7e3e6313888
spent
true